**Key ceremony checklist — item 7 (Verdanthaus greenhouse controller)**

Before rotating the signing key, confirm the Verdanthaus controller's sensor-drift correction tables were exported and checksummed. Drift calibration is signed with the same key, so skipping this step invalidates humidity readings across all bays. New contractors: do not proceed without the site lead present. To unlock the calibration archive for re-signing, enter the recovery passphrase, which is:

vault phrase of yaguf-hahaf = druath-holix

Runbook: rate limiting in the Copperline internal gateway. Limits are enforced per service token using a sliding window in the shared counter store. If a downstream team reports sustained 429s, check the Hollis dashboard for their token's window utilization before raising limits; most incidents trace to retry storms, not genuine demand. Temporary overrides go in the gateway env file and expire at the next deploy, so record them in the change log. The gateway authenticates to the counter store with the credential on the next line.

vault entry, fawif-tadup: COURIER_KEY29=fba3dedb47dad65bab6e255d088f1

// The Sheetforge export client streams rows in 2,000-row chunks to keep
// heap usage flat; buffering the whole workbook once pushed the Quindle
// worker past 1.5 GB and triggered OOM kills. Please keep chunk size
// conservative when reviewing changes here. The client authenticates
// against the internal Sheetforge gateway, whose key follows below.

app token of fajop-fahif = qvz4-AnML

CI note: EXIF scrub stage flaking

For review: the Brindlecote pipeline's EXIF scrubbing stage intermittently passes images with GPS tags intact. Root cause: the scrub container was pulling a stale library layer; the cache key ignored the library version. Fixed by pinning the layer digest. All images processed during the flaky window were re-scrubbed and re-verified. No tagged images reached the public bucket. Audit confirmed clean output on three consecutive runs. The verified pipeline build is recorded below.

pipeline stamp: htk21_cc68b8e00e3cb5ca75ae8